Sue-meg State Park Visitor Center Grand Reopening
The North Coast Redwoods District of California State Parks invites YOU to join us in celebrating the Sue-meg State Park Visitor Center Grand Reopening on Saturday June 13, 2026, from 11am-3pm at Sue-meg State Park!
This event will be a free community celebration, and state parks will offer an array of fun and interactive activities including guided cultural walks, Junior Ranger programs for kids, food, cultural sharing, and much more!
Our goal is to provide a fun and memorable experience that celebrates the brand-new interpretive exhibits developed and designed by the Pulikla Tribe of Yurok People, Cher-ae Heights Indian Community of the Trinidad Rancheria, The Yurok Tribe, and California State Parks.
